3/17/20 Update: Club One cardroom casino in downtown Fresno and Eagle Mountain Casino in Porterville have also announced temporary closures.
Table Mountain Casino will close its casino starting at 6 p.m. tonight through the end of the month as a precaution against spreading the COVID-19 coronavirus.
“Our prayers go out to all of the families and nations who have been impacted by this virus. Today is the day we stand together and join forces to protect our people,” the casino said in a news release.
The Friant casino, run by the Table Mountain Rancheria Tribal Council, said it will honor employees’ base pay rates and benefits during the closure.
The tribe said it has not experienced any exposure at its property.
Chukchansi Gold Resort and Casino near Coarsegold and Tachi Palace near Lemoore remain open.
Other Closures/Cancellations
Other events that announced cancellations or postponements today:
— The Big Bounce America event this weekend at Granite Park has postponed. The kids-friendly festivities included several giant-size bounce houses when it came to Fresno last year. Organizers say the event will be rescheduled at a later date to be determined.
— California Health Sciences University canceled a series of events, including a scholarship gala scheduled for Friday. The school says classes and business operations will continue as normal.
